The Ocean at the End of the Lane

The National Theatre’s production of Neil Gaiman’s The Ocean at the End of the Lane will tour to The Lowry in Salford December 15 to January 8.

This first major stage adaptation is an adventure of fantasy, myth and friendship, which blends magic with memory on an epic journey to a childhood once forgotten and the darkness at its very edge.

Returning to his childhood home, a man finds himself standing beside the pond of the old Sussex farmhouse where he used to play. He's transported to his 12th birthday when his remarkable friend Lettie claimed it wasn't a pond, but an ocean...

Touring for a total of 40 weeks, this is the largest tour mounted by the National since the pandemic. It follows a celebrated six-month run at the Duke of York’s Theatre in the West End. It’s suitable for audiences 12+.
